The Indian states and union territories having lowest population growth rate according to census 2011 are as follows (Ascending Order):
- Nagaland (-0.47%) [Note: This state had the highest population growth rate according to census 2001]
- Kerala (4.86%)
- Lakshadweep (6.23%)
- Andaman and Nicobar (6.68%)
- Goa (8.17%)
- Andhra Pradesh (11.10%)
- Sikkim (12.3%)
- Himachal Pradesh (12.81%)
- Chandigarh (17.10%)
